Global Two Wheeler Fuel Injection Systems Market (USD Million), 2021 - 2031
In the year 2024, the Global Two Wheeler Fuel Injection Systems Market was valued at USD 9,641.91 million. The size of this market is expected to increase to USD 15,482.80 million by the year 2031, while growing at a Compounded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 7.0%.
The two-wheeler fuel injection system has been witnessing an unprecedented surge over the past few years owing to its assistance in achieving the exact air-fuel ratio for two-wheelers. In recent years, there has been a tremendous increase in vehicular population, which is fueling the market size for two-wheeler fuel injection systems.
FMI has analyzed that governments in various countries have imposed stringent emission norms on two-wheeler manufacturers to develop emission-free engines in order to curb the rising vehicular emission. Global Two Wheeler Fuel Injection Systems Market Recent Developments
-
In August 2023: Honda Motorcycle & Scooter India introduced the OBD2-compliant 2023 Livo motorcycle in India. The new model is equipped with a 110cc OBD2-compliant PGM-FI engine powered by enhanced smart power (ESP). The engine consists of features such as a silent start with (an ACG) starter motor and programmed fuel injection (PGM-FI) technology with the intelligent sensor.
-
In July 2023: Honda Motorcycle & Scooter India launched the new Dio 125 in India. The new Dio 125 consists of a 125cc BS VI PGM-FI engine, which is equipped with a two-lid fuel opening system.
-
In April 2022: Suzuki Motorcycle India Pvt. Ltd. (SMIPL) launched the 250cc sports adventure tourer. The sports adventure tourer is integrated with sensors to provide data to the electronic fuel injection to monitor and deliver the ideal amount of fuel to match the riding conditions.

By technology, the market is divided into Single-Point Fuel Injection (SPFI), Multi-Point Fuel Injection (MPFI), and Direct Injection. Single-Point Fuel Injection (SPFI) is commonly used in entry-level and mid-range motorcycles and scooters due to its cost-effectiveness and ease of maintenance. It delivers fuel to a single point before entering the combustion chamber, improving fuel efficiency compared to carburetors. Multi-Point Fuel Injection (MPFI) is gaining popularity in mid-range and higher-end motorcycles due to its better fuel distribution and more precise control over the fuel-air mixture, leading to enhanced engine performance and lower emissions. Direct Injection technology is found in premium and high-performance motorcycles, offering superior fuel efficiency, power output, and reduced emissions by injecting fuel directly into the combustion chamber at high pressure. This technology is primarily used in sportbikes and luxury motorcycles, as it provides optimal performance and compliance with stricter emission standards.

Global Two Wheeler Fuel Injection Systems Market, Segmentation by Technology
The Global Two Wheeler Fuel Injection Systems Market has been segmented by Technology into Electronic Fuel Injection System and Carburetor Injection System.
The Global Two Wheeler Fuel Injection Systems Market is categorized into two primary segments based on technology: Electronic Fuel Injection System and Carburetor Injection System. The Electronic Fuel Injection System represents a technologically advanced approach to delivering fuel to the engine, utilizing electronic sensors and control units to precisely regulate fuel flow and optimize combustion efficiency. This system offers several advantages over traditional carburetor systems, including improved fuel economy, enhanced engine performance, and reduced emissions, making it increasingly favored by manufacturers and consumers alike.
In contrast, the Carburetor Injection System relies on mechanical principles to mix air and fuel before delivering it to the engine. While this system has been a longstanding component in two-wheeler engines, its prevalence has diminished with the rise of electronic fuel injection technology. However, carburetor systems continue to find application in certain market segments due to their simplicity, cost-effectiveness, and ease of maintenance. Despite their relative simplicity, carburetor systems typically exhibit lower efficiency and emissions performance compared to electronic fuel injection counterparts.
